En el dinámico y competitivo mundo de las startups, la productividad es un factor crucial que puede determinar el éxito o el fracaso de una empresa emergente. Entender y optimizar los drivers de productividad es esencial para alcanzar los objetivos de negocio y mantener una ventaja competitiva. A continuación, se describen los principales drivers de productividad en las startups:
1. Plataforma y Microservicios
Las plataformas y los microservicios son fundamentales en las startups tecnológicas, ya que facilitan el procesamiento, almacenamiento y gestión eficiente de datos. Estos componentes permiten una arquitectura escalable y flexible, que es esencial para manejar el crecimiento rápido y las demandas cambiantes del mercado.
Ventajas:
- Escalabilidad: Permite manejar un aumento en la carga de trabajo sin comprometer el rendimiento.
- Flexibilidad: Facilita la integración de nuevos servicios y tecnologías.
- Mantenimiento: Reduce el tiempo y esfuerzo necesarios para actualizar o modificar sistemas.
2. Procesos y Herramientas
Los procesos y herramientas con prácticas ingenieriles son otro pilar clave. Estos incluyen la adopción de códigos, estándares y seguridad automatizada, que aseguran un desarrollo de software eficiente y seguro.
Elementos Clave:
- Automatización: Herramientas de CI/CD (Integración Continua/Despliegue Continuo) para automatizar pruebas y despliegues.
- Estándares de Código: Guías y revisiones de código para mantener la calidad y coherencia.
- Seguridad: Implementación de prácticas de seguridad desde el inicio del desarrollo (DevSecOps).
3. Métricas y Evaluación
Las métricas son esenciales para evaluar y mejorar continuamente la productividad y el rendimiento en una startup. Estas deben abarcar diferentes aspectos, desde la infraestructura hasta la salud mental de los equipos.
Tipos de Métricas:
- Infraestructura: Disponibilidad, tiempos de respuesta y uso de recursos.
- Calidad del Código: Tasa de defectos, cobertura de pruebas y revisiones de código.
- Salud Mental de los Equipos: Satisfacción laboral, equilibrio entre trabajo y vida personal, y niveles de estrés.
- Benchmark de Industrias: Comparación del rendimiento con estándares de la industria para identificar áreas de mejora.
Estrategias para Optimizar la Productividad
- Implementación de Microservicios: Adoptar una arquitectura de microservicios para mejorar la escalabilidad y flexibilidad del sistema.
- Automatización de Procesos: Utilizar herramientas de automatización para reducir errores y aumentar la eficiencia en el desarrollo y despliegue de software.
- Monitoreo Continuo: Establecer sistemas de monitoreo y alerta para mantener la infraestructura optimizada y detectar problemas proactivamente.
- Fomento del Bienestar Laboral: Invertir en programas de bienestar y salud mental para los empleados, asegurando un ambiente de trabajo positivo y productivo.
- Evaluación Regular: Realizar evaluaciones periódicas usando métricas clave para identificar áreas de mejora y ajustar estrategias según sea necesario.
La productividad en las startups depende de una combinación de tecnologías avanzadas, procesos eficientes y un enfoque en el bienestar de los empleados. Al optimizar estos drivers, las startups pueden mejorar su rendimiento y mantener una ventaja competitiva en un mercado en constante evolución.